Amie Rangel’s exhibition, ‘Dwelling’, consists of large-scale charcoal drawings on linen, mixed media drawings on paper, and stone lithographs. This new body of work represents her ongoing investigation of the organisation of spatial constructs within modern society. Rangel’s work builds on an observation-based practice that is rooted in traditional methods, which translates moments and nuances of existing and occupied structures through perceptive and expressive drawings. 

‘Dwelling’ represents a glimpse into the subtle structural and superficial changes of an apartment complex located in New Mexico over a three-year period. Rangel’s faithful renderings selectively capture inconsequential moments that often go unnoticed. Indications of occupants arriving and departing are evident in changing window coverings, basic upgrades such as exterior utility infrastructure or doors replaced or removed, and graffiti scrawled on walls, painted over, then re-graffitied. Rangel’s practice dwells upon bringing awareness to these subtleties while referencing the existing sources her drawings are inspired by. 

Presented as part of ‘drawing?’ an extensive region-wide programme of exhibitions, events and activities which aims to celebrate, explore and consider the role of drawing in art and design, science, technology and everyday life. The programme runs until January 2016 and is a collaboration between several of the North East’s universities, galleries, museums, archives, artist-led groups, artists and makers.
